您好,歡迎來到一站式眾包服務(wù)平臺(tái)-威客牛網(wǎng)!
當(dāng)前位置:威客牛首頁(yè) > 知識(shí)百科 > IT軟件 > 自己怎樣開發(fā)小程序

自己怎樣開發(fā)小程序

2025-05-07作者:網(wǎng)友投稿

要自己開發(fā)小程序,需要具備一定的編程和移動(dòng)開發(fā)技術(shù)基礎(chǔ)。下面是一些開發(fā)小程序的步驟和考慮因素:

一、理解基礎(chǔ)知識(shí):首先需要了解基本的編程概念,如變量、函數(shù)、數(shù)據(jù)結(jié)構(gòu)等。此外,還需要了解前端開發(fā)技術(shù),如HTML、CSS和JavaScript等基礎(chǔ)知識(shí)。特別是針對(duì)小程序的技術(shù),了解微信小程序開發(fā)者工具和云開發(fā)的組件及其使用方法是非常重要的。同時(shí),了解微信小程序官方提供的開發(fā)文檔和API接口也是必要的。這些基礎(chǔ)知識(shí)是進(jìn)行小程序開發(fā)的基礎(chǔ)。

二、選擇合適的開發(fā)環(huán)境:需要安裝微信開發(fā)者工具進(jìn)行小程序的開發(fā)和調(diào)試。開發(fā)者工具提供了代碼編輯、調(diào)試、預(yù)覽等功能,可以幫助開發(fā)者快速開發(fā)和測(cè)試小程序。安裝并設(shè)置完成后就可以創(chuàng)建一個(gè)新的小程序項(xiàng)目并管理自己的代碼了。還需要理解一些關(guān)于框架結(jié)構(gòu)的設(shè)置和使用的基礎(chǔ)知識(shí),比如如何創(chuàng)建頁(yè)面、如何設(shè)置頁(yè)面布局等。

三、設(shè)計(jì)界面與功能:設(shè)計(jì)小程序的界面和功能是開發(fā)過程中非常重要的一步。在設(shè)計(jì)界面時(shí),需要考慮用戶體驗(yàn)和界面美觀性。在設(shè)計(jì)功能時(shí),需要考慮小程序的實(shí)用性和易用性??梢酝ㄟ^繪制原型圖或使用設(shè)計(jì)工具來幫助自己更好地規(guī)劃和設(shè)計(jì)小程序的界面和功能。在設(shè)計(jì)過程中,可以參考其他優(yōu)秀的小程序案例來啟發(fā)自己的設(shè)計(jì)思路。同時(shí),還需要考慮小程序的性能優(yōu)化問題,如減少請(qǐng)求次數(shù)、優(yōu)化圖片加載等。此外,也需要關(guān)注小程序在不同平臺(tái)和不同場(chǎng)景下的兼容性問題。測(cè)試是一個(gè)必不可少的環(huán)節(jié),可以在小程序開發(fā)者工具上進(jìn)行模擬測(cè)試和調(diào)試,確保小程序在各種情況下都能正常運(yùn)行。在測(cè)試過程中,需要關(guān)注功能是否實(shí)現(xiàn)以及用戶體驗(yàn)是否良好等方面的問題。修復(fù)可能出現(xiàn)的錯(cuò)誤和問題后,就可以發(fā)布自己的小程序了。發(fā)布后還需要持續(xù)關(guān)注用戶反饋和數(shù)據(jù)統(tǒng)計(jì)信息來不斷優(yōu)化和改進(jìn)小程序的功能和性能。此外,還需要學(xué)習(xí)并掌握一些開發(fā)工具和技術(shù),如版本控制工具(如Git)和項(xiàng)目管理工具(如使用腳手架或項(xiàng)目管理平臺(tái)),以應(yīng)對(duì)小程序開發(fā)過程中的各種問題挑戰(zhàn)和發(fā)展需求。這些工具和技術(shù)可以幫助開發(fā)者更高效地管理代碼和項(xiàng)目,提高開發(fā)效率和質(zhì)量。總之學(xué)習(xí)開發(fā)工具和技術(shù)是提高自身技能的好途徑同時(shí)也是自身發(fā)展的需要如果遇到困難可以通過查閱資料自學(xué)教程向他人請(qǐng)教等方式來解決不斷地實(shí)踐和總結(jié)能夠更好地提高小程序開發(fā)的技能和水平并逐步成長(zhǎng)為一個(gè)優(yōu)秀的小程序開發(fā)者。同時(shí)也要注意保持對(duì)新技術(shù)的關(guān)注和學(xué)習(xí)以便跟上行業(yè)的發(fā)展步伐不斷提升自己的競(jìng)爭(zhēng)力。

免費(fèi)查詢商標(biāo)注冊(cè)